Lakka Beach

The nearest peninsula beach to Freetown, busy at weekends with beach bars along it.

Lakka is the closest of the peninsula beaches to Freetown, which makes it the busiest: a stretch of pale sand with a line of beach bars and restaurants along the back serving fish and cold drinks, and a fishing village at one end where boats come in. It fills at weekends with people from the city. The water is calm and the beach is broad at low tide. Erosion along this stretch has been severe and several bars have had to move back from the water. The beach shortens noticeably in the rainy season and rebuilds through the dry months.

When to go

November to April is the dry season. The rains from May to October close many of the bars. Weekends are crowded and weekdays quiet.

Honest expectations

It gets crowded and littered at weekends. Some bars have been demolished and rebuilt after coastal erosion. Hawkers on the beach are persistent.
